I purchased the Adeept 5-DOF Arduino compatible programmable orange robotic arm kit with OLED display. I looked at the user manual and used an example called AdeeptSimulation. After uploading the code, I connected the power with a USB cable. There was a phenomenon in which the servo motor operated randomly. When sero1, 2, and 3 are all connected in learning mode, malfunctions sometimes occur, and malfunctions continue to occur even in automatic operation mode. What's the reason?
In the manual, I only uploaded the AdeeptSimulation.ino code.

I had a similar issue when I first set up the Adeept 5-DOF arm. The random servo movements usually happen when the power supply isn't providing enough current — especially when multiple servos are active at once. Using only the USB cable for power isn't enough in most cases. I ended up using an external 5V 2A power supply and that fixed most of the instability.
